I have a great  and proven recipe for a Jamaican Rum Punch and I am looking for help with getting this product bottled and placed on the market.

Can someone with step by step knowledge of how to get this done contact me.

Where are you located and are you using real rum? You are only allowed to use a certain % of alcohol in your recipe and you will need to get licensing from the ATF (Alcohol, Tobacco and Firearms) depending on your alcohol content. You should also review the FDA rules. You will definately want to find out your limits because if you are in excess a fine could put you out of business. You may need to revise your recipe to fall within the guidelines that makes it affordable to produce or to make the mix and have the consumer add the rum (that is what I would do, because it becomes cost prohibitive to sell a product with liquor)

I am a beginning business also so I would not say the following list is complete but based on my experience, I would do the following;

1. business plan with costs estimated

2. recipe review

3. who is going to package

4. who is going to distribute

5. who is your market

6. choose your packaging (some packages can be labeled on a machine and others can`t) There is more expense to hand labeling.

6. design a great label for your packaging

7. hire a great label maker

8. have a back up plan and plenty of time and money.

We have brought our sauces to market on a budget but have still spent $20,000.
